I recently spent many hours in the garage revamping an old Decca guitar from the 60's. This is a short look at what went into bringing this guitar back to life.



Background

I bought a cheap acoustic guitar off eBay. It is a piece! I tried to make it playable, but nothing could help. So, I started looking at electric guitars. Pawn shops. Garage sales. And of course, eBay. I am a eBay junkie.

It's all in the search. Hours spent analizing each guitar. I would search through everything to find the cheapest/best deal.

One day I found it. Old guitar needing TLC. From the image I could see it had what I wanted and that it needed help. Lot's of help. The guitar was fully painted black and yellow. A very Very poor job. I paid $28 dollars for it and shipping cost half that. When I got the guitar I immediately started taking it apart.
